TP钱包的密码与安全全解析:类型、模型、风险与最佳实践

一、TP钱包到底有几个“密码”?

从实际功能和安全角度看,TP(TokenPocket)等移动/多链钱包涉及的认证与秘密可以分为5类:

1) 应用/登陆密码:用于打开钱包App或锁定界面,防止他人随意访问。通常为用户设置的字符串密码或PIN。

2) 交易/支付密码(也称二次验证密码):用于确认转账或敏感操作,增加本地授权门槛。部分钱包将其与应用密码合并或用生物识别代替。

3) Keystore导出密码:当用户以keystore文件形式导出账户时,需要设置一个密码来加密该文件,恢复时需输入。

4) 助记词/私钥(非传统“密码”但为最高权限凭证):助记词(BIP39)或直接的私钥决定了账户所有权,丢失即不可恢复,泄露则资金被完全控制。

5) 生物认证(指纹/FaceID)与PIN组合:不是密码文本,但作为快速解锁与二次确认手段存在。

二、账户模型

主流钱包包括TP采用HD(分层确定性)钱包模型:

- 由单一助记词(种子)通过BIP32/BIP44等规则派生出多条私钥/地址,支持多链多账户管理。优点是备份一次可恢复多个地址;缺点是如果种子被泄露,所有派生地址均失守。钱包通常允许创建多账户(不同派生路径或独立助记词),并通过助记词/Keystore/私钥三种方式导入或恢复。

三、系统安全

- 本地加密:私钥和敏感数据应当在本地以强加密算法(例如AES)存储,并受应用密码或系统密钥保护。

- 签名本地化:所有交易签名应在客户端本地完成,私钥绝不应上传至服务器。

- 安全模块利用:在支持的设备上使用Secure Enclave/KeyStore等硬件安全模块存储加密密钥,提高防护强度。

- 更新与代码审计:定期更新、开源或进行第三方安全审计可降低漏洞风险。

四、高级数据分析

- 资产画像与风险评分:钱包可通过链上数据对地址历史进行风险评分(如可疑来源、频繁小额洗链、交互过高风险合约等),为用户标注风险提示。

- 行为分析:通过分析交易频率、对手地址、合约调用模式,提供异常交易预警或可疑合约拦截建议。

- 组合与税务视图:聚合多链资产并做波动/收益统计,支持导出交易流水便于合规或税务申报。

五、全球化数字技术与合规

- 多链与多语言支持:TP类钱包通常支持以太坊、BSC、Solana等多链,并进行本地化语言/UI适配,提升全球可用性。

- 隐私与合规平衡:在不同司法辖区,反洗钱(AML)与KYC要求不同,钱包作为中间端需设计合规策略(例如dApp层面限制或提示)但仍尽量保护用户隐私(本地存储首选)。

六、合约集成与dApp交互

- Web3注入与WalletConnect:钱包通过注入provider或支持WalletConnect与dApp交互,负责交易构造、审批和本地签名。

- 授权管理:合约授权(ERC20 approve等)是常见风险点,钱包应提供一键撤销、权限最小化提示、预估额度与风险说明。

- 交互安全提示:显示合约地址、函数调用摘要、目标代币与金额,以及预估Gas,帮助用户作出知情决定。

七、专家剖析与建议(要点)

- 备份策略:备份助记词并离线保存,多处冷备份;导出Keystore时使用强密码并妥善存储。

- 分层资金管理:将大额长期资金放入硬件钱包或冷钱包,移动钱包只放常用小额资金。

- 交易前核验:对接收到的收款地址、合约页面或签名请求应反复核验,慎点批准。

- 限权与撤销:避免对合约授予无限额度(infinite approve),定期检查并撤销不必要授权。

- 软件与环境安全:仅从官方渠道下载钱包,确保设备无恶意软件,启用系统生物识别与强密码。

- 使用硬件钱包:对高价值资产,优先使用硬件钱包与TP类钱包结合完成签名与管理。

结语:TP钱包并非只有单一密码,而是由多层密码/密钥与认证机制构成的安全体系。理解每类凭证的权责、采用合理的备份与分级保护策略,并结合合约交互的安全提示,可以显著降低被盗风险。数据分析与合规功能则帮助用户在全球化环境中更好地把控资产与合规风险。

作者:林墨Tech发布时间:2025-09-27 15:15:16

评论

AlexChen

讲得很清楚,尤其是助记词和keystore的区别,受益匪浅。

小白钱包科普

关于合约授权那部分很实用,建议钱包UI加上撤销入口。

CryptoLi

建议补充一下硬件钱包与TP如何联动的具体操作步骤。

晴川

风险评分和行为分析部分太重要了,希望大厂能把这类功能做成默认开关。

相关阅读